I have a 2225 that is just perfect, apart from a tuning meter problem.
If I dial in an FM station using the ”Signal Strength” meter and my ears, the ”FM Tuning” meter stops off-center some 25 degrees left (see picture ”FM1”). But the FM reception is OK.
The ”FM Tuning” meter is also slightly off-center when I set the Selector knob away from ”FM”, but no big deal... (picture ”FM2”)
Is there anything I can do to rectify this? The Tuner Board is full of trim pots, and I don't have the service manual (picture ”FM3”). And the only ”test equipment” i possess is a DVM.
Or should I just learn to live with it?
